First the owners clearly like their privacy, and more importantly, your privacy. There are no signs at the entrance, no neighbours on the lake and no drama in the resort. It's couples only and obviously no one under 18. The week we were there the group was half twenty somethings and half 30-50 somethings. We were in the middle.
Sandy Bottoms used to be Hedo North, same people, same philosophy, different name. The owners live on site, though in a secluded location, and check in periodically and party with the guests sporadically. The overall vibe is a mix of Hedo party and Ontario cottage. You truly feel like you are all there as friends rather than guests. This is partly done by forcing everyone to mingle. There is only one place to really make food (though there are bbq's and grills scattered around) which inevitably results in mingling and cooperation. By the end of our first day we had met everyone (about 40 or so people) and settled into the rhythm.
Details. It's naked everywhere. Some people were clothed, one or two women wore bottoms but the majority were down to hats and sunglasses pretty quick. Most covered up in the common areas but the beach and hot tub were the happening spots.
You have a choice of accommodations. Tenting is a bargain at about $70 a person/week. They also have cabins and 9 motel rooms. The motel rooms have private baths, the cabins and tents share a mens and ladies shower rooms. Cabins have queen size beds, light and power, window fans and a small fridge. The motel rooms are nice too though the most expensive. We went with a cabin and were happy, espcially during the inevitable thunderstorm. Plus the three head showers proved to be a popular gathering spot...
Food is what you make of it. I brought a briefcase of cooking utensils and spices but it wasn't necessary. Bring all your own sauces and meals but if you forget ketchup or something there's lots of that. Plus there is a town with multiple stores selling everything only 15 minutes away. I guarantee you will at least be making one run to the beer store or LCBO. Butterscotch liquer body shots were very popular.
In addition to the private beach, there is a small lake with a trampoline and swimming/diving platform. You can swim out to them or take one of the many canoes, paddleboards or kayaks around. There is an 8 person hot tub on the first deck overlooking the lake though it may have at times been over capacity. Above the first deck is the main lodge. The hill is quite steep though. This is not a wheelchair friendly place. The owners were in the process of building the new deck when we were there so hopefully that will be finished shortly. The main lodge is quite spectacular and well designed. There is a large granite island that will seat 12 people easily plus lots of big comfy furniture. There is always someone willing to DJ and at least when we were there, always sexy and exotic women to dance with.
We all fell into a rhythm of breakfast before noon, afternoons on the beach or touring local attractions, supper starting around six and finishing about twilight. Everyone helped cook, most helped with dishes. Everyone drank copious amounts of wine. After supper the dancing and debauchery, costume changes, whipped cream and body shot decadence began. And then ended around 3 or 4 or in the morning. No one complained even though some nights the music did get a little loud. Those on the quieter end of the spectrum could enjoy two different campfire spots, several private gazebos, or a large hall with a stage, table tennis and a small fitness equipment area. We tended to stay in the lodge and party which was by far the most popular spot. It's a good thing the attire was so casual though as the room would get hot. We were assured that AC and or better ventilation was coming but we had to keep the doors closed to keep out the typical Ontario flying bugs with teeth big enough to take chunks out of you. Screen door would go a long way.
Overall we had a great time and will be looking forward to a return visit.
Travel time to the resort is probably 3 hours from the east side of Toronto, 3 hours from Ottawa, 4.5 hours from Montreal.
